Terrorists lob grenade towards police station in J-K's Anantnag

By ANI | Updated: June 25, 2021 22:15 IST

Unidentified terrorists lobbed a hand grenade towards Bijbehara Police Station in Anantnag district in Jammu and Kashmir, police said on Friday.

At about 2035 hours today, unknown terrorists lobbed a hand grenade towards Bijbehara Police Station which exploded without causing any damage, said Jammu and Kashmir Police.

The area has been cordoned off and a search is underway to nab the terrorists.
